CentOS安裝crontab

      網友投稿 1026 2022-05-29

      CentOS安裝crontab:

      yum install crontabs

      說明:

      service crond start //啟動服務

      service crond stop //關閉服務

      service crond restart //重啟服務

      service crond reload //重新載入配置

      查看crontab服務狀態:service crond status

      手動啟動crontab服務:service crond start

      查看crontab服務是否已設置為開機啟動,執行命令:ntsysv

      加入開機自動啟動:

      chkconfig crond on

      1、編輯命令

      1)、在命令行輸入: crontab -e 然后添加相應的任務,wq存盤退出

      2)、直接編輯/etc/crontab 文件,即vi /etc/crontab,添加相應的任務

      2、文件格式

      Minute Hour Day Month DayofWeek CommandPath

      3、參數說明

      Minute:每個小時的第幾分鐘執行該任務;取值范圍0-59

      Hour:每天的第幾個小時執行該任務;取值范圍0-23

      Day:每月的第幾天執行該任務;取值范圍1-31

      Month:每年的第幾個月執行該任務;取值范圍1-12

      DayOfWeek:每周的第幾天執行該任務;取值范圍0-6,0表示周末

      CommandPath:指定要執行的程序路徑

      4、時間格式

      * :表示任意的時刻;如小時位 * 則表示每個小時

      n :表示特定的時刻;如小時位 5 就表示5時

      n,m :表示特定的幾個時刻;如小時位 1,10 就表示1時和10時

      n-m :表示一個時間段;如小時位 1-5 就表示1到5點

      */n : 表示每隔多少個時間單位執行一次;如小時位 */1 就表示每隔1個小時執行一次命令,也可以寫成 1-23/1

      5、調度示例

      * 1 * * * /opt/script/backup.sh :從1:0到1:59 每隔1分鐘 執行

      15 05 * * * /opt/script/backup.sh :05:15 執行

      CentOS安裝crontab

      */10 * * * * /opt/script/backup.sh :每隔10分 執行

      0 17 * * 1 /opt/script/backup.sh :每周一的 17:00 執行

      2 8-20/3 * * * /opt/script/backup.sh? 8:02,11:02,14:02,17:02,20:02 執行

      實際舉例

      crontab文件的一些例子:

      30 21 * * * /etc/init.d/nginx restart? ? ? ? ? ? //每晚的21:30重啟 nginx。

      45 4 1,10,22 * * /etc/init.d/nginx restart? ? ? ? //每月1、 10、22日的4 : 45重啟nginx。

      10 1 * * 6,0 /etc/init.d/nginx restart? ? ? ? ? ? //每周六、周日的1 : 10重啟nginx。

      0,30 18-23 * * * /etc/init.d/nginx restart? ? ? ? //每天18 : 00至23 : 00之間每隔30分鐘重啟nginx。

      0 23 * * 6 /etc/init.d/nginx restart? ? ? ? ? ? ? //每星期六的11 : 00 pm重啟nginx。

      * */1 * * * /etc/init.d/nginx restart? ? ? ? ? ? //每一小時重啟nginx

      * 23-7/1 * * * /etc/init.d/nginx restart? ? ? ? ? //晚上11點到早上7點之間,每 隔一小時重啟nginx

      0 11 4 * mon-wed /etc/init.d/nginx restart? ? ? ? //每月的4號與每周一到周三 的11點重啟nginx

      0 4 1 jan * /etc/init.d/nginx restart? ? ? ? ? ? //一月一號的4點重啟nginx

      */30 * * * * /usr/sbin/ntpdate 210.72.145.20? ? ? //每半小時同步一下時間

      Linux公社的RSS地址:https://www.linuxidc.com/rssFeed.aspx

      本文永久更新鏈接地址:https://www.linuxidc.com/Linux/2019-03/157851.htm

      CentOS

      版權聲明:本文內容由網絡用戶投稿,版權歸原作者所有,本站不擁有其著作權,亦不承擔相應法律責任。如果您發現本站中有涉嫌抄襲或描述失實的內容,請聯系我們jiasou666@gmail.com 處理,核實后本網站將在24小時內刪除侵權內容。

      上一篇:Openstack組件實現原理 — Glance架構(V1/V2)
      下一篇:Linux查找大文件命令
      相關文章
      亚洲日韩在线中文字幕综合 | 亚洲国产成人爱av在线播放| 亚洲无限乱码一二三四区| 亚洲精品无码你懂的网站| 国产精品亚洲专区无码唯爱网| 亚洲综合av一区二区三区| 亚洲国产成AV人天堂无码| 亚洲精品无码久久久久久久| 亚洲专区在线视频| 亚洲黄色在线观看| 亚洲成A∨人片在线观看无码| 亚洲黑人嫩小videos| 亚洲国产美女在线观看 | 亚洲AV成人影视在线观看| 亚洲六月丁香六月婷婷色伊人| 亚洲成AV人片久久| 亚洲一区二区三区亚瑟| 精品日韩99亚洲的在线发布| 91亚洲国产成人久久精品网址| 亚洲国产日韩在线成人蜜芽| 国产成人精品日本亚洲专一区 | 亚洲成av人在片观看| 亚洲第一黄色网址| 在线精品亚洲一区二区小说| 国产精品亚洲A∨天堂不卡| 久久精品视频亚洲| 亚洲网站在线免费观看| 亚洲av无码国产综合专区 | 久久亚洲最大成人网4438| 亚洲日韩国产欧美一区二区三区| 亚洲AV日韩AV无码污污网站| 亚洲高清无码在线观看| 中文字幕在线亚洲精品| 亚洲AV无码专区亚洲AV伊甸园| 久久水蜜桃亚洲av无码精品麻豆| 亚洲午夜精品国产电影在线观看| 亚洲中文字幕一二三四区| 九月婷婷亚洲综合在线| 国产福利电影一区二区三区,亚洲国模精品一区 | 亚洲精品国产精品国自产观看 | 亚洲国产一区二区三区|